Вопросы с меткой [аргументы]

Руководство по использованию метки отсутствует.

Фильтрация
Сортировка
Метки
0 голосов
1 ответ
70 показов

Вызов метода с аргументом типа без явного определения аргумента типа

Есть метод с такой структурой: public async Task<Result<T>> Send<T>() where T : class {} Хотелось бы в некоторых ситуациях вызывать так: Send(); При попытке получаю ошибку "...
0 голосов
1 ответ
26 показов

Проблема с функцией, а точнее с аргументами

-- Анонимная функция local add = function(a, b) return a + b end -- Передача функции в качестве аргумента local function apply(func, x) return func(x) end print(apply(add, 3)) Можете помочь ...
0 голосов
2 ответа
60 показов

Как сделать так, чтобы функция могла по-разному принимать аргументы?

Сейчас в коде у меня есть такая функция: def rgbToHex(r: int | None = None, g: int | None = None, b: int | None = None, rgb: tuple[int, int, int] | None = None Я хочу, чтобы в функцию можно было по-...
-1 голос
1 ответ
49 показов

Ближайший ноль. Проблемы с выносом констант

Помогите исправить замечания по коду. Нужно вынести константу как ключевой аргумент интерфейса функции и объявить список с индексами нулей в начале алгоритма. def nearest_zero (n, street) -> ...
-2 голоса
1 ответ
605 показов

Как решить данную задачу на C++?

Текст задачи: Напишите структуру ThisChecker. У неё будет всего один метод bool IsSame(const ThisChecker&). Т.е. метод принимает только один аргумент, константную ссылку на объект типа ThisChecker....
-1 голос
1 ответ
92 показа

Перегрузка функции в си с разным количеством аргументов

Нужно реализовать на си инициализацию списка с/без данных для первого блока. Нужна одна функция для инициализации, но или с одним int параметром, или без параметров вовсе. Хотелось бы получить что-то ...
0 голосов
1 ответ
87 показов

Почему в UE4 в метод SpawnActor нужно передавать объект, а не его адрес памяти, в то время как метод имеет в параметре указатель?

В UE4 у класса UWorld есть шаблонный метод SpawnActor, одна из перегрузок которого имеет следующие параметры: template<class T> T* SpawnActor(UClass* Class, FTransform const& Transform,const ...
2 голоса
3 ответа
285 показов

Передать объект функции с аргументами

Стоит такая задача: необходимо передать функцию, как объект, при этом, что б объект сразу нес в себе определенные данные. Для примера: def print_smth1(a): print(a) def print_smth2(a, b): ...
1 голос
1 ответ
122 показа

Различие ссылок и указателей C++ [дубликат]

Опишите, пожалуйста, чем 1 код отличается от 2. Не понимаю как работает с памятью второй и почему результат тот же. Я новичок, не бейте void Foo (int *pa) { (*pa)++; } void main() { int a = 0;...
6 голосов
1 ответ
144 показа

как наиболее грамотно распарсить командную строку?

Языки: C++, bash, C. Мне надо распарсить опции командной строки. При этом, опции не должны быть позиционно зависимыми. Т е, если пользователь введет ключ -a, то программа должна получить ключ, даже ...
0 голосов
0 ответов
280 показов

Как правильно передавать аргументы из DialogFragment в Fragment?

Пишу приложение по работе с Yandex.Mapkit (карты). Задача такая: надо по нажатию на карту в точке нажатия оставлять маркер(метку) с описанием объекта. Документация у Mapkit крайне скудная, не смог ...
2 голоса
2 ответа
187 показов

Смущает вопрос из книги Р. Лафоре "ООП в С++"

В книге Р. Лафоре в 5 главе столкнулся с интересным 18 вопросом: Когда аргумент передается в функцию по ссылке, а) внутри функции создаётся переменная, хранящая значение этого аргумента; б) функция не ...
0 голосов
2 ответа
433 показа

Как передать функцию с аргументами в другую функцию?

gfx.renderFF(message.info("Hello!", "I am console,", "how are you?")); в свою очередь void renderFF( void (*draw_fn)(String &a, String &b, String &c) ) { ...
1 голос
2 ответа
659 показов

Как передать аргумент в функцию заранее?

Пусть есть некая функция, принимающая два аргумента: def foo(a, b): ... return something Существует ли более правильный и питонистский способ добавить в эту функцию заранее, например, первый ...
-1 голос
1 ответ
46 показов

Алгоритм разбивания строки на аргументы (с кодом)

Допустим у меня строка "ab\"c" "\\" d. Мне надо, чтобы она была разбита на элементы "ab"c", "\", "d". Я посмотрел алгоритм на сайте майков, ...
0 голосов
1 ответ
106 показов

Что указать в качестве значения по умолчанию в заголовке пользовательской функции для корректной работы стандартных функций Python?

Целиком мой вопрос звучит так: Что указать в качестве значения по умолчанию в заголовке пользовательской функции, чтобы стандартные функции Python воспринимали это значение как отсутствие аргумента ...
3 голоса
1 ответ
207 показов

Асинхронный декоратор с аргументами в классе

Как сделать асинхронный декоратор с аргументами? Декоратор должен принимать текст, ждать секунду, выполнять функцию func, и писать переданный текст. Это всё в классе. import asyncio class Foo: ...
0 голосов
1 ответ
41 показ

Как написать этот код чтобы работало, но не расписывать каждый полученный параметр (a, b, c, d, e)

def command(a, b, c, d, e, ...): for i in range(a, b, c, d, e, ...): print(i, 'Этим способом вылазиет ошибка') command(1, 2, 3, 4, 5, ...)
2 голоса
1 ответ
262 показа

Как работают args и kwargs вместе?

Есть функция: def a(q, w=5, *args, **kwargs): print(q) print(w) print(args) print(kwarks) вызываем функцию: a(1,2,3,4,{1:2}) в q попадет 1, в w попадет 5, в args попадет все остальное....
0 голосов
1 ответ
99 показов

Как удобнее прописать аргументы в функции python

У меня имеется 2 файла: catch.py (Основной), и так же settings.py Основная моя задача состоит в том, что-бы человек в settings.py мог написать своё сообщение со всеми нужными ему переменными и ...
1 голос
1 ответ
79 показов

Как подставить число к строке в аргументе функции? [дубликат]

Имеется функция void lm(int mt, std::string msg); Она принимает один числовой и строковый аргументы, но в программе требуется, что бы строковый элемент шёл с числовым. Как подставить число в данном ...
3 голоса
2 ответа
4k показов

Передача списка в функцию: по ссылке или по значению?

Из следующего примера выходит, что по ссылке: my_list = ['a', 'b', 'c'] def my_function(values): values.append('d') print(values) при вызове my_function с my_list в качестве аргумента, ...
12 голосов
2 ответа
2k показов

C++, аргументы по умолчанию в параметрах шаблона

Я изучаю книгу по программированию шаблонов C++ и встретил абзац, который вызвал у меня ряд вопросов, четкого ответа на которые я нигде не нашел. Абзац касается аргументов по умолчанию в параметрах ...
3 голоса
1 ответ
90 показов

Можно ли использовать имя класса как условие?

Прошу прощения за непонятный вопрос, постараюсь пояснить. К примеру вот небольшой код, который я написал: class Table: def __init__(self, width, height, radius): self._width = width ...
0 голосов
1 ответ
206 показов

Laravel: не передается параметр в функцию замыкания группы маршрутов

Начинаю делать многоязычный сайт. Язык решил обрабатывать как префикс в маршрутизации. В моем случае \routes\web.php выглядит так: $languages = [null, 'ua', 'ru', 'en']; foreach($languages as $...
0 голосов
1 ответ
180 показов

C# Аргументы командной строки

Всем привет! На данный момент на проекте имеется ряд аргументов при запуске приложения (visualstudio), все они выглядят довольно печально, т.е не совсем понятно кто что делает, просто набор аргументов ...
2 голоса
1 ответ
220 показов

ReactJS | Как передать функции аргумент как объект события?

Допустим у меня есть <button id='1'/> (id = 1..9), и у меня есть какая-либо функция. Я к тэгу button добавляю атрибут onClick, и вписываю её значение имя функции. Моя функция принимает аргумент ...
1 голос
2 ответа
1k показов

Класс с аргументами как аргумент в функции

Всем привет! Есть одна функция которая принимает класс как аргумент, но у этого класса нельзя вызвать аргументы самого класса, а если я вызову класс вместе с аргументами, произойдёт ошибка TypeError: '...
1 голос
1 ответ
254 показа

преобразование sys.argv в (*args, **kwargs)

Как правильно преобразовать аргументы командной строки в (*args, **kwargs) с помощью sys.argv? Есть некоторая функция: def test(*a, **b): return print(a), print(b) test('arg1', 'arg2', 'arg3', ...
2 голоса
2 ответа
212 показов

Передать null как ref int

Смотрю описание Interlocked.Increment. Сигнатура метода: public static int Increment (ref int location); А вот дальше написано: Исключения NullReferenceException Адрес location является указателем ...
1 голос
1 ответ
569 показов

Необязательные аргументы-инстансы класса

Есть функция, в которую передаются 2 обязательных объекта и 2 необязательных, при этом логика функции предусматривает вызов метода класса у необязательных аргументов, которые по умолчанию выставлены ...
0 голосов
1 ответ
181 показ

Метод объекта с аргументом

подскажите пожалуйста как я могу использовать значение метода random в других методах объекта, чтобы каждый раз не вызывать метод с аргументом в другом методе, а вызвать его единожды и менять лишь ...
5 голосов
1 ответ
569 показов

Конструкция *++argv[0] в языке Си

Как в этом примере использования указателей работает конструкция *++argv[0] во внутреннем цикле? #include <string.h> #include <stdio.h> int main(int argc, char *argv[]) { int c, ...
1 голос
0 ответов
189 показов

__init__ не принимает аргументы [закрыт]

У меня разбит код на 3 файла. В 1 файле есть строка: CommandsFilter('команда', prefixes = '+' В 2 файле есть похожая строка: CommandsFilter('команда', prefixes = '.') 3 файл -- init в котором просто ...
2 голоса
1 ответ
76 показов

Проверка принадлежности аргумента к беззнаковому целому 32-битному числу

Программа получает один обязательный аргумент командной строки - беззнаковое целое 32-битное число и должна сохранить его в переменной. Как проверить, что ввели число в нужном формате?
1 голос
0 ответов
53 показа

Декоратор на питоне

Надо сделать декоратор который будет вызывать функцию указанное количество раз, написал это: def n_times(n): def b(f): def c(*args, **kwargs): for i in range(n): ...
2 голоса
2 ответа
57 показов

Задание аргумента по умолчанию в Python

Хочу чтобы программа на Python имела два способа вывода результата: в файл или прямо в командную строку. Для этого добавил аргумент output. Но хочется, чтобы аргумент output был необязательным. Т.е ...
1 голос
2 ответа
228 показов

Что предпочесть - функцию с переменным количеством аргументов или передачу массива/вектора указателей void*?

Пожалуйста подскажите, что лучше, эллипсис или вектор void указателей? По-идее одно и то же, но может в кого производительность более лучше? Спасибо. Пример эллипсиса: #include <iostream> #...
2 голоса
1 ответ
63 показа

Запуск py файла с дополнительными опциями (аргументами)

Как сделать что бы можно было указать опцию к запуску .py файла. Например: python3 main.py -safemode
-1 голос
1 ответ
200 показов

Java Как узнать передали ли методу ВСЕ аргументы или какой-то НЕ передали?

Метод должен принять два массива. Не знаю как выполнить пункт 1(((((( Если одного из массивов передано не было - надо вернуть ЛОЖЬ Если оба массива пустые - вернуть ИСТИНУ Если длины у массивов ...
2 голоса
1 ответ
119 показов

decltype of variable template functin

Я хочу вернуть std::future от возвращаемого значения шаблонной функции с переменным числом аргументов, но не могу найти как сделать это правильно. template <typename T, typename ...Args>...
0 голосов
2 ответа
276 показов

Как использовать несколько возвращаемых значений функции в другой функции на Python

Хочу на Python использовать в другой функции возвращаемые значения этой функции как аргументы. Как сделать так чтобы они сохранялись и мне не приходилось несколько раз вызывать функцию? import ...
0 голосов
1 ответ
114 показов

addEventListener, вызывая функцию с аргументом, теряется родитель узла [дубликат]

<div class="parent"> <a class="child" id="child">Child</a> </div> <div class="parent2"> <a class="child2" id="child2">Child with argument</a> </div>...
0 голосов
2 ответа
317 показов

Как вызвать функцию с аргументами по умолчанию из шаблонной функции без указания значений для аргументов по умолчанию?

Я попробовал следующий код: #include <iostream> #include <functional> int anyFunc(int a, int b, int c = 0, int d = 0) { return a + b + c + d; } template <...
1 голос
1 ответ
85 показов

Не получается передать список словарей как аргумент функции из одной в другую

Не получается достать список словарей dicts из функции get_content для функции save_parsed_date как аргумент, пытался через global но ничего не получилось. Подскажите, пожалуйста куда копать, вот код: ...
0 голосов
0 ответов
87 показов

Ошибка C2061 при указании аргумента функции

Создаю класс (MemoryUnit), в конструкторе которого указываю другой класс (Memory). При компиляции появляется ошибка C2061. С документацией по ошибке не разобрался. Помогите, пожалуйста. #include "...
0 голосов
2 ответа
45 показов

Как сделать так что-бы декоратор функции принимал пару аргументов?

Function.prototype.defer = function(ms){ setTimeout(this, ms); }; f.defer(1000)(1, 2); Нужно чтобы декоратор принимал аргументы, которые находятся в разных скобках.